SPINACH AND CHEESE PIZZA ROLL-UPS



Spinach and Cheese Pizza Roll-Ups image

Provided by Megan Mitchell

Categories     main-dish

Time 40m

Yield 2 main-course or 4 first-course serv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

All-purpose flour, for dusting
One 1-pound ball refrigerated pizza dough, at room temperature
2 packed cups baby spinach, roughly chopped
2 cups shredded mozzarella
3 cloves garlic, finely minced or grated
1/2 cup whole-milk ricotta cheese
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Olive oil, for drizzling
Warmed marinara sauce, for dipping

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Lightly dust a baking sheet and work surface with flour.
  • Roll the dough into a rectangle about the size of the baking sheet (13 by 18 inches).
  • In a large bowl, combine the spinach, mozzarella and garlic. Toss to combine. Evenly sprinkle over the dough, leaving about a 1-inch border all the way around. Dot the mixture with the ricotta cheese and sprinkle with salt and pepper.
  • Roll the dough into a log, starting at a short end. Tuck any filling that may have fallen out back into the roll. Transfer the log seam-side down to the prepared baking sheet. Drizzle with olive oil and bake until golden brown and puffed, 25 to 30 minutes.
  • Remove from the oven, let cool slightly, then slice into rounds and serve with marinara sauce.

CHEESY SPINACH LASAGNA ROLL-UPS



Cheesy Spinach Lasagna Roll-Ups image

Simpler to make than a pan of lasagna, and so pretty to serve!

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Entree

Time 1h20m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 11

8 uncooked lasagna noodles
1/2 lb lean ground turkey
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 jar (26 oz) tomato pasta sauce
2 teaspoons Italian seasoning
1/2 teaspoon fennel seed, if desired
1 cup part-skim ricotta or cottage cheese
1/2 cup shredded carrot (1 small)
1 box (9 oz) frozen spinach, thawed, drained and squeezed dry
2 egg whites or 1 egg
1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ese (4 oz)

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F. Cook lasagna noodles as directed on package. Drain; rinse with hot water.
  • Meanwhile, in 10-inch skillet, cook ground turkey and garlic over medium-high heat, stirring frequently, until turkey is no longer pink; drain, if necessary. Stir in pasta sauce, Italian seasoning and fennel. Reduce heat to low; simmer uncovered about 15 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• In small bowl, mix ricotta cheese, carrot, spinach and egg whites. Spread each cooked lasagna noodle with generous 1/4 cup spinach filling to within 1 inch of one short end. Roll up firmly toward unfilled end.
  • Reserve 1 1/2 cups sauce. In ungreased 12x8-inch (2-quart) glass baking dish, pour remaining sauce. Arrange roll-ups, seam side down, in sauce. Pour reserved sauce over roll-ups.
  • Cover tightly with foil; bake 30 to 40 minutes or until hot and bubbly. Sprinkle with mozzarella cheese; bake uncovered 3 to 5 minutes longer or until cheese is melted. Let stand 5 minutes before serving.

SPINACH AND RICOTTA CHEESE ROLL-UPS



Spinach and Ricotta Cheese Roll-Ups image

Make and share this Spinach and Ricotta Cheese Roll-Ups rec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Oven

Time 1h10m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 (10 ounce) package frozen spinach, thawed and squeezed very dry (as dry as you can get it)
1/2 cup melted butter
2 (500 g) containers ricotta cheese (do not use low fat)
1 1/2 cups grated mozzarella cheese
1 -2 minced garlic clove (optional)
1/4 cup flour
1/2 cup grated parmesan cheese
4 eggs, slightly beaten
seasoning salt and pepper (can use white salt)
1/8 teaspoon nutmeg (or to taste)
12 lasagna noodles, cooked
2 cups marinara sauce (see my recipe posted on Zaar!)

Steps:

  • Set oven to 375 degrees.
  • Squeeze-dry the thawed spinach very well, (is is very important to make sure there is NO moisture left in the spinach, as this will make the mixture soggy).
  • Mix the spinach with the melted butter; set aside.
  • In a bowl, mix the ricotta, grated mozza cheese, 2 eggs, flour, 1/2 cup Parmesan cheese, salt, pepper and nutmeg, mix thoroughly.
  • Mix the spinach in the ricotta mixture, mix well to combine.
  • Spread the mixture onto a cooked lasagna noodle; roll up.
  • Repeat with the remaining noodles.
  • Lay the rolled noodles into a prepared greased baking dish, seam-side down.
  • Cover with a layer of marinara sauce (you do not have to cover the rolls completely with the sauce).
  • Sprinkle with Parmesan chees (any amount desired).
  • Bake for 30 minutes.
  • *NOTE* if desired sprinkle grated Mozzeralla cheese over the rolls the last 10 minutes of baking time.

FOUR-CHEESE SPINACH PIZZA



Four-Cheese Spinach Pizza image

I adapted this recipe from one given to me by my Aunt Rosemary. I especially like to make this pizza in summer when fresh spinach and basil are plentiful-they are key to the wonderful taste. -Barbara Robinson of Hamburg, Pennsylvania

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 30m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 packages (10 ounces each) fresh spinach
3/4 cup sh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ese, divided
1/2 cup fat-free cottage cheese
1/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per
1 prebaked 12-inch thin pizza crust
1 medium tomato, chopped
1/4 cup chopped green onions
1/4 cup sliced ripe olives
1 teaspoon minced fresh basil
1 teaspoon olive oil
1 teaspoon balsamic vinegar
1 garlic clove, minced
1/2 cup crumbled feta cheese

Steps:

  • In a large nonstick skillet coated with cooking spray, saute spinach for 2-3 minutes or until wilted; remove from the skillet. Cool slightly; chop. , In a large bowl, combine 1/4 cup mozzarella cheese, cottage cheese and Parmesan cheese. Stir in the spinach, salt and pepper. Spread over crust to within 1/2 in. of edge., In a large bowl, combine the tomato, onions, olives, basil, oil, vinegar and garlic; sprinkle over spinach mixture. , Top with the feta cheese and remaining mozzarella cheese. Bake at 400° for 12-14 minutes or until cheese softens and is lightly browned.
